We got a brief and totally inaccurate mention in the Telegraph online today because Camilla (Rutherford) is working in Monaco this weekend:

The decorous actress has just forsaken the rainy streets of Glasgow, where she had been making a grimy film about heroin addiction, for sunny Monaco, where she is to be the president of the jury of the Angel Film Awards at the Monaco International Film Festival this weekend.

Telegraph.co.uk

Our film is not 'grimy' or about heroin addiction.  It does star Camilla though so they got that right.  Hopefully next time they'll mention the title...
